imToken是一款流行的多链钱包应用,近年来受到了广大用户的青睐。在使用imToken进行币种交易时,用户会时常遇到“等待打包”的情况,这让不少用户感到困惑:这种状态要持续多久?影响打包时间的因素有哪些?如何减少等待时间?本文将对此进行详细解析,并解答相关问题。

一、imToken等待打包的概念

在区块链交易中,“打包”是指矿工将被交易打包进区块中并添加到区块链的过程。交易在提交后,会进入一个待处理的交易池。在该池中,矿工会优先处理那些交易费用较高的交易,以他们的收益。因此,用户在使用imToken进行交易时,有时会看到交易状态显示“等待打包”的提示,这意味着交易正在等待被矿工处理和确认。

二、影响等待打包时间的因素

等待打包时间的长短受到多重因素的影响,包括但不限于以下几个方面:

1. 网络拥堵状况

当区块链网络出现拥堵时,也就是交易需求大于处理能力,会导致交易确认时间延长。例如,比特币或以太坊网络在某些高峰期,会有大量用户同时进行交易。在这种情况下,等待打包时间可能会大幅增加。

2. 交易费用设置

用户在进行交易时,可以自由设置交易费用。在网络繁忙时,用户设置的交易费用越高,交易被优先处理的可能性就越大。如果交易费用设置过低,就有可能导致长时间“等待打包”。imToken会提供建议的交易费用供用户参考,用户可以根据实际情况进行调整。

3. 区块生成时间

不同区块链的区块生成时间不同,比如比特币约为10分钟,而以太坊平均为15秒。当交易提交后,如何快速打包就依赖于矿工的行为及其区块生成速度。因此,区块链的特性也会影响到等待打包的时间。

4. 交易的复杂性

某些交易可能涉及多个输入和输出,从而使交易数据量变大。交易数据越大,矿工处理所需的时间也就越长。因此,特别复杂的交易可能会导致等待打包时间增加。

5. 钱包和交易平台的处理能力

imToken作为一个钱包,只是负责用户的个人资产管理和交易发起,而真正的交易打包是由区块链网络完成的。但在某些情况下,钱包的功能和效率也可能影响用户体验。例如,钱包的性能问题可能影响状态更新的速度,但最终的确认时间仍取决于网络条件和矿工处理情况。

三、如何等待打包的时间

为了减少imToken等区块链交易的等待打包时间,用户可以参考以下建议:

1. 按需设置合适的交易费用

根据当前网络状况来合理安排交易费用。在网络繁忙时,可以选择设置较高的费用来加快确认时间,而在低峰时段则可以设置较低的费用。此外,imToken会实时更新当前交易费用的建议,可以帮助用户做出更优的决策。

2. 查看网络状态

有些网站或应用提供实时的区块链网络状态监测工具,用户可以随时查看当前网络的拥堵情况。这将有助于用户选择合适的时机发起交易。如果网络非常拥堵,用户可以暂时不进行交易。

3. 简化交易

在进行某些类型的交易时,尽量减少输入和输出数量也是一种有效的方式,如果可以合并多个交易请求,则可以降低交易的复杂性,有助于加快确认速度。

4. 定期检查软件更新

保持imToken等钱包软件为最新版本,可以保证用户享受最新的性能和修复。这将直接影响到用户体验以及交易的有效性。

5. 使用替代网络

一些链的替代网络(如Layer 2解决方案)可以有效降低交易拥塞问题,提高交易速度。用户可以关注imToken支持的多条链,尝试使用相对不拥堵的链进行交易,从而提高交易确认的效率。

四、常见问题解答

除了上述讨论,用户在使用imToken等区块链钱包交易时,可能会有以下常见

1. 如何查看交易状态?

在imToken中,用户可以通过以下方式查看交易状态:

  • 打开imToken应用,进入“资产”页面。
  • 选择要查看的币种,点击该币种下的交易记录。
  • 在交易记录中可以看到“等待打包”、“已确认”等状态,点击相关交易可以查看详细信息,包括交易哈希、区块高度等。

如果交易长时间处于“等待打包”状态,用户可以使用相应的区块链浏览器(如Etherscan或Blockchain.info)输入交易哈希进行查询,以获取更加详细的进度信息。

2. 当交易一直处于“等待打包”,可以做什么?

如果交易长时间处于“等待打包”状态,用户可以执行以下操作:

  • 确认交易的费用设置是否合理,如果费用设置过低可以考虑使用imToken的“加急交易”功能。
  • 检查区块链网络的状况,如果网络拥堵,用户可以耐心等待。
  • 通过区块链浏览器确认交易是否已被处理。如果找不到交易记录,可以考虑“重新发送”的选项,然而需要注意的是这可能被视为重复交易。

3. imToken如何确保交易的安全性?

imToken会对用户交易进行严格的安全管理,包括:

  • 私钥的本地存储,用户的私钥不会被上传到云端,用户始终掌控自己的资产。
  • 针对每笔交易,imToken会提供二次确认,要求用户进行确认以防发生错误交易。
  • 使用行业标准的加密技术保护用户数据和交易信息。

此外,imToken还会定期进行安全审计和版本更新,以确保对最新安全漏洞的防护。

4. 发生双花攻击时,imToken是如何处理的?

双花攻击(Double Spending)是指通过不正当手段重复使用同一笔代币进行多次交易的行为。在imToken等钱包中,交易的确认依赖于区块链网络的共识机制,最安全的做法是在交易完成确认后的状态下一旦进行下一步操作。

具体来说,当imToken确认交易时,会根据区块链网络的状态来确保交易的唯一性。如果出现双花攻击,imToken会提示用户相关风险,并建议用户不要急于发送交易,建议用户等待交易确认后再进行新的交易。

5. 为什么交易费用可能会变化?

交易费用是由供需决定的,区块链网络的交易成本也随着网络的使用程度而波动。具体来说,当网络交易量增加时,竞争会加剧,导致矿工的交易费用提高,用户为了确保交易被优先打包,往往需要支付更多的费用。相对而言,网络闲时则交易费用会显得较低。

因此,用户在进行交易时,建议使用imToken提供的“费用建议”功能,在设置过程中,可以参考及时的网络状态和费用波动,以更好地自己的交易费用设置。

综上所述,imToken等待打包的时间受到多种因素的影响,用户在使用时可以通过合理设置交易费用、关注实时网络状况等方式来交易体验,从而有效降低等待时间。希望本文能够帮助到广大imToken用户,提升他们在区块链交易过程中的顺畅度。